Strategic Material Selection Guide for stainless steel utensil’
When selecting stainless steel materials for utensils, B2B buyers must consider various grades, each with distinct properties and applications. The following analysis focuses on four common stainless steel grades—304, 316, 430, and 201—highlighting their key properties, advantages, disadvantages, and specific considerations for international buyers.
1. Stainless Steel 304
Key Properties:
Stainless steel 304 is one of the most widely used grades due to its excellent corrosion resistance and good formability. It can withstand temperatures up to 870°C (1600°F) in intermittent service and is suitable for continuous use at temperatures up to 925°C (1700°F).
Pros & Cons:
304 stainless steel is durable and has a high resistance to oxidation, making it ideal for kitchen utensils. However, it can be more expensive than other grades, and while it offers decent resistance to corrosion, it is not suitable for environments with high chloride exposure.
Impact on Application:
This grade is compatible with a wide range of food products, making it a popular choice for cooking pots, pans, and tableware. Its non-reactive nature ensures that it does not impart flavors or leach substances into food.
Considerations for International Buyers:
Buyers in regions like Europe and the Middle East should ensure compliance with food safety standards such as EU regulations and ASTM specifications. The popularity of 304 grade in these markets means it is widely available, but buyers should verify supplier certifications.
2. Stainless Steel 316
Key Properties:
316 stainless steel offers superior corrosion resistance compared to 304, particularly against chlorides and marine environments. It maintains its integrity at temperatures up to 870°C (1600°F) for intermittent use.
Pros & Cons:
The primary advantage of 316 is its enhanced corrosion resistance, making it suitable for high-saline environments. However, it is typically more expensive than 304, which could impact budget considerations for large-scale purchases.
Impact on Application:
This grade is often used in environments such as coastal regions or for utensils that will be exposed to acidic foods. It is ideal for high-end kitchenware and commercial applications where durability is paramount.
Considerations for International Buyers:
When sourcing 316 stainless steel, buyers should be aware of the higher costs and ensure that the suppliers can provide relevant certifications, especially for markets with strict quality standards, such as those in Europe.
3. Stainless Steel 430
Key Properties:
Stainless steel 430 is a ferritic grade known for its good corrosion resistance and moderate strength. It is suitable for temperatures up to 815°C (1500°F) and is less expensive than austenitic grades.
Pros & Cons:
While 430 is cost-effective and provides decent corrosion resistance, it is not as durable as 304 or 316 and can be prone to rust in harsh environments. Its magnetic properties may also limit its use in certain applications.
Impact on Application:
This grade is commonly used for utensils that do not require high corrosion resistance, such as serving dishes and cutlery. It is ideal for environments where the utensils will not be exposed to moisture or acidic foods.
Considerations for International Buyers:
Buyers in regions like Africa and South America may find 430 stainless steel to be a cost-effective option. However, they should ensure that the products meet local food safety standards and are suitable for their specific applications.
4. Stainless Steel 201
Key Properties:
Stainless steel 201 is a lower-cost alternative to 304 and 316, with moderate corrosion resistance and tensile strength. It is suitable for use in temperatures up to 815°C (1500°F).
Pros & Cons:
The main advantage of 201 is its affordability, making it attractive for budget-conscious buyers. However, its corrosion resistance is inferior to 304 and 316, which may limit its use in certain applications.
Impact on Application:
This grade is often used for utensils that are not exposed to harsh conditions, such as serving tools and basic kitchenware. It is suitable for environments where cost is a primary concern over longevity.
Considerations for International Buyers:
Buyers should be cautious when selecting 201 stainless steel, as its lower quality may not meet the expectations of higher-end markets in Europe and the Middle East. Compliance with local standards and regulations is essential.
Summary Table
Material | Typical Use Case for stainless steel utensil | Key Advantage | Key Disadvantage/Limitation | Relative Cost (Low/Med/High) |
---|---|---|---|---|
Stainless Steel 304 | Cooking pots, pans, and tableware | Excellent corrosion resistance | Higher cost compared to other grades | High |
Stainless Steel 316 | High-end kitchenware, coastal applications | Superior corrosion resistance | More expensive than 304 | High |
Stainless Steel 430 | Serving dishes, cutlery | Cost-effective | Less durable, prone to rust | Low |
Stainless Steel 201 | Basic kitchenware, serving tools | Affordable | Inferior corrosion resistance | Low |

In-depth Look: Manufacturing Processes and Quality Assurance for stainless steel utensil’
Manufacturing Processes for Stainless Steel Utensils
The manufacturing of stainless steel utensils involves a series of meticulous processes designed to ensure high quality and durability. For B2B buyers, understanding these processes is critical in making informed purchasing decisions. Below are the main stages involved in the manufacturing process, along with key techniques used at each stage.
1. Material Preparation
The first step in manufacturing stainless steel utensils is the careful selection of high-quality stainless steel, typically grades 304 or 316. These grades are preferred for their corrosion resistance and durability.
- Material Sourcing: Buyers should ensure that their suppliers source stainless steel from reputable mills that adhere to international standards. This is crucial as the quality of the raw material directly impacts the final product.
- Cutting: Once the stainless steel is procured, it is cut into sheets or blanks using cutting tools or laser cutters. Precision in this step is vital for maintaining the integrity of the material.
2. Forming
The forming stage shapes the stainless steel into the desired utensil form through various techniques, including:
- Blanking: This process involves cutting flat sheets of stainless steel into specific shapes using a die. The blanked pieces serve as the initial forms for further processing.
- Stamping: After blanking, the pieces are subjected to stamping to create three-dimensional shapes. Stamping presses apply pressure to mold the metal into precise forms, ensuring consistency across products.
- Hemming and Trimming: Hemming involves folding the edges of the metal back on itself to create a finished edge, while trimming removes any excess material or rough edges left from the stamping process. This step enhances both aesthetic appeal and safety.
3. Assembly
Following the forming process, the components are assembled:
- Welding: For utensils that require multiple parts, welding is employed to join them together. This can include spot welding or seam welding, depending on the design and structural requirements.
- Polishing and Surface Treatment: After assembly, the utensils undergo polishing to achieve a smooth, shiny finish. Surface treatments may also be applied to enhance corrosion resistance and aesthetic appeal.
4. Finishing
The final stage of manufacturing is finishing, which includes:
- Quality Checks: Before packing, each piece is subjected to rigorous quality checks to ensure it meets the required specifications. This includes checking for surface defects, structural integrity, and overall finish.
- Packaging: Proper packaging is essential for protecting the utensils during transit. Sustainable packaging options can also enhance brand image, especially for buyers focused on environmental responsibility.

Key Quality Control Checkpoints
Quality control (QC) involves several checkpoints throughout the manufacturing process:
- Incoming Quality Control (IQC): This initial checkpoint assesses the quality of raw materials upon receipt. Suppliers should provide certificates of analysis (CoA) to verify material specifications.
- In-Process Quality Control (IPQC): During manufacturing, regular inspections are conducted to ensure that processes are followed correctly and that products meet quality standards.
- Final Quality Control (FQC): Before products are packaged and shipped, FQC checks are performed to catch any defects or inconsistencies.
Common Testing Methods
To ensure compliance with quality standards, several testing methods may be employed:
- Visual Inspections: Inspectors check for surface defects, weld quality, and finish.
- Mechanical Testing: Tests for tensile strength, hardness, and flexibility may be conducted to ensure durability.
- Corrosion Resistance Testing: This is crucial for ensuring the utensils can withstand exposure to various food types and cleaning processes.
Verifying Supplier Quality Control
B2B buyers must adopt a proactive approach to verify supplier quality control measures:
- Supplier Audits: Conducting regular audits of suppliers can provide insight into their manufacturing practices and adherence to quality standards. This can be done either in person or through third-party services.
- Requesting Quality Reports: Suppliers should be willing to provide quality reports and certifications for their products. This documentation should detail the QC processes and any tests conducted.
- Third-Party Inspections: Engaging third-party inspection services can add an additional layer of assurance. These organizations can conduct independent assessments of the supplier’s manufacturing processes and final products.

Comprehensive Cost and Pricing Analysis for stainless steel utensil’ Sourcing
Understanding the cost structure and pricing dynamics of stainless steel utensils is crucial for international B2B buyers looking to optimize their procurement strategies. Below is a comprehensive analysis of the key components that influence costs and pricing in this sector, along with actionable tips for buyers.
Cost Components
-
Materials: The primary cost driver in stainless steel utensils is the quality of the raw materials used. Stainless steel grades, such as 304 and 316, have different price points due to their composition and properties. 316 stainless steel, known for its superior corrosion resistance, is typically more expensive than 304. Buyers should assess the specific requirements of their market to choose the most cost-effective material without compromising quality.
-
Labor: Labor costs can vary significantly depending on the country of manufacture. Regions with lower labor costs, such as parts of South America or Southeast Asia, can offer competitive pricing. However, it’s essential to evaluate the skill level of the workforce, as higher expertise can lead to better quality products, impacting long-term value.
-
Manufacturing Overhead: This includes costs associated with factory operations, utilities, and equipment maintenance. Buyers should consider manufacturers with efficient processes that minimize waste and energy consumption, as these efficiencies can translate into lower prices.
-
Tooling: Custom molds and dies for producing specific utensil shapes can incur significant upfront costs. While these costs are amortized over production runs, buyers should evaluate the minimum order quantities (MOQs) required to justify these investments.
-
Quality Control (QC): Implementing rigorous QC processes is vital for ensuring product reliability and compliance with international standards. While this adds to the cost, it ultimately protects buyers from potential liabilities and enhances brand reputation.
-
Logistics: Shipping and handling costs can vary greatly depending on the origin of the product and the destination market. Factors such as freight rates, customs duties, and local taxes should be carefully calculated. Incoterms, which define the responsibilities of buyers and sellers, play a crucial role in determining these costs.
-
Margin: Suppliers typically include a margin that reflects their operational costs and profit expectations. Understanding the standard margins in the industry can help buyers negotiate better terms.
Price Influencers
-
Volume/MOQ: Larger orders often qualify for bulk pricing, which can significantly reduce per-unit costs. Buyers should consider consolidating orders to leverage volume discounts.
-
Specifications/Customization: Customized products tend to have higher costs due to additional tooling and longer production times. Buyers should weigh the necessity of customization against the potential cost savings of standardized products.
-
Quality/Certifications: Products that meet international quality standards (e.g., ISO, NSF) may carry higher price tags. However, these certifications can be crucial for buyers in regulated markets, making them worth the investment.
-
Supplier Factors: The reputation, reliability, and location of suppliers can influence pricing. Suppliers with strong track records may command higher prices due to their proven quality and service.
-
Incoterms: Understanding the implications of different Incoterms is essential for managing total landed costs. Terms like FOB (Free on Board) can minimize risks and costs, while CIF (Cost, Insurance, and Freight) may offer more predictability in budgeting.
Buyer Tips
-
Negotiation: Effective negotiation can yield better pricing and terms. Buyers should be prepared with market research and competitor pricing to bolster their position.
-
Cost-Efficiency: Aim to understand the Total Cost of Ownership (TCO), which includes purchase price, maintenance, and disposal costs. This broader perspective ensures that short-term savings do not lead to long-term losses.
-
Pricing Nuances for International Buyers: Buyers from Africa, South America, the Middle East, and Europe should be aware of currency fluctuations and geopolitical factors that can affect pricing. Establishing contracts in stable currencies can mitigate risks.

Essential Technical Properties and Trade Terminology for stainless steel utensil’
Stainless steel utensils are characterized by specific technical properties and trade terminology that are essential for B2B buyers to understand. This knowledge not only ensures informed purchasing decisions but also facilitates smoother transactions and supplier relationships.
Key Technical Properties
-
Material Grade
– Definition: Stainless steel utensils are primarily made from grades like 304 and 316. Grade 304 is known for its good corrosion resistance and is commonly used in kitchen utensils. Grade 316 offers superior corrosion resistance, particularly against chlorides, making it ideal for marine environments.
– B2B Importance: Selecting the appropriate grade impacts durability, maintenance, and overall life cycle costs. Buyers in regions with high humidity or corrosive conditions should prioritize 316 for long-term investments. -
Tolerances
– Definition: Tolerances refer to the allowable variations in dimensions and shapes during manufacturing. Tight tolerances ensure that utensils fit properly and function as intended.
– B2B Importance: In commercial settings, precise tolerances can affect cooking efficiency and safety. B2B buyers should demand strict tolerances to avoid operational disruptions. -
Finish Quality
– Definition: The finish of stainless steel utensils can vary from brushed to mirror-polished. The finish affects aesthetics, corrosion resistance, and ease of cleaning.
– B2B Importance: A high-quality finish not only enhances the visual appeal but also reduces maintenance efforts, which is crucial for busy commercial kitchens. Buyers should evaluate finish quality to align with brand image and operational efficiency. -
Gauge Thickness
– Definition: Gauge thickness measures the metal’s thickness; lower gauge numbers indicate thicker materials. Common gauges for utensils range from 16 to 20.
– B2B Importance: Thicker gauges provide better durability and resistance to warping under high heat. For heavy-duty applications, investing in lower gauge materials can lead to cost savings over time due to reduced replacement frequency. -
Hygienic Design
– Definition: Hygienic design incorporates features that facilitate cleaning and minimize contamination risks, such as smooth surfaces and seamless joints.
– B2B Importance: In foodservice environments, hygiene is paramount. Buyers should prioritize utensils that meet stringent hygiene standards to ensure food safety and compliance with local regulations.
Common Trade Terms
-
OEM (Original Equipment Manufacturer)
– Definition: An OEM produces components or products that are used in another company’s end products. In the context of stainless steel utensils, it refers to manufacturers who create utensils for branded companies.
– Importance: Understanding OEM relationships can help buyers identify reputable suppliers and ensure product quality. -
MOQ (Minimum Order Quantity)
– Definition: MOQ is the smallest number of units that a supplier is willing to sell in a single order.
– Importance: Being aware of MOQs helps buyers manage inventory costs and negotiate better terms, especially when sourcing from international suppliers. -
RFQ (Request for Quotation)
– Definition: An RFQ is a document sent to suppliers requesting a price quote for specific products or services.
– Importance: Using RFQs can streamline the procurement process, allowing buyers to compare prices and terms from multiple suppliers efficiently. -
Incoterms (International Commercial Terms)
– Definition: Incoterms are a set of international rules that define the responsibilities of buyers and sellers in international transactions regarding shipping, insurance, and tariffs.
– Importance: Familiarity with Incoterms is crucial for B2B buyers to mitigate risks and clarify shipping responsibilities, especially when dealing with cross-border transactions. -
Certification Standards
– Definition: Certification standards, such as ISO 9001 or food safety standards, verify that products meet specific quality and safety criteria.
– Importance: Buyers should prioritize suppliers with relevant certifications to ensure compliance with local and international regulations, enhancing product trustworthiness.

Frequently Asked Questions (FAQs) for B2B Buyers of stainless steel utensil’
-
What criteria should I use to vet potential suppliers of stainless steel utensils?
When vetting suppliers, consider their production capacity, quality certifications (such as ISO and food safety standards), and years of experience in the industry. Review their product range to ensure they can meet your specific needs, and check customer reviews or case studies to gauge reliability. Additionally, assess their transparency in manufacturing processes and willingness to provide samples. Establishing a good communication channel can also help evaluate their customer service responsiveness. -
Can I customize stainless steel utensils to fit my branding or specific needs?
Yes, many manufacturers offer customization options such as logo engraving, specific sizes, and design alterations. It’s crucial to communicate your requirements clearly and understand the limitations of the supplier’s capabilities. Be prepared to discuss minimum order quantities (MOQs) for customized products, as these often differ from standard items. Ensure that the supplier has experience with custom projects to avoid delays or quality issues. -
What are the typical minimum order quantities (MOQs) and lead times for stainless steel utensils?
MOQs can vary significantly depending on the supplier and product type. Standard utensils may have lower MOQs, while customized items often require larger orders, sometimes starting at 500 units or more. Lead times typically range from 4 to 12 weeks, influenced by production schedules and shipping logistics. It’s advisable to negotiate these terms upfront and factor in additional time for quality assurance and potential delays. -
What quality assurance measures should I expect from suppliers?
Reliable suppliers should adhere to strict quality assurance protocols, including regular inspections during the manufacturing process, testing for durability and corrosion resistance, and compliance with food safety regulations. Request documentation of their QA processes and certifications. Additionally, inquire about their return policy and procedures for handling defective products, ensuring that you have recourse if quality standards are not met. -
What certifications are necessary for importing stainless steel utensils?
Common certifications include ISO 9001 for quality management and ISO 22000 for food safety management. In regions like Europe, CE marking may also be required to indicate compliance with health and safety standards. For African and South American markets, local regulations may vary, so it’s crucial to research specific import requirements. Ensure your supplier can provide documentation for all relevant certifications to facilitate smooth customs clearance. -
How should I approach logistics and shipping for my orders?
When planning logistics, consider the mode of transport (air vs. sea), shipping costs, and delivery timelines. Collaborate with your supplier to choose a freight forwarder experienced in handling international shipments. It’s essential to understand incoterms (like FOB or CIF) to clarify responsibilities for shipping, insurance, and customs duties. Additionally, anticipate potential delays due to customs inspections and plan your inventory accordingly to avoid disruptions. -
What should I do if a dispute arises with my supplier?
Clear communication is key to resolving disputes. Start by addressing the issue directly with the supplier, providing evidence of the problem (like photographs or documentation). If the issue persists, refer to your contract for dispute resolution procedures, which may include mediation or arbitration. Maintaining a professional demeanor can help facilitate resolution. Additionally, consider engaging a legal expert familiar with international trade laws if necessary. -
How can I ensure the sustainability of the stainless steel utensils I source?
To ensure sustainability, inquire about the supplier’s sourcing practices for raw materials and their commitment to environmentally friendly manufacturing processes. Look for suppliers that utilize recycled stainless steel and adhere to responsible waste management practices. Certifications like ISO 14001 for environmental management can also indicate a supplier’s commitment to sustainability. By prioritizing suppliers with transparent practices, you can enhance your brand’s reputation and contribute to environmental responsibility.
